      • The dictionary reveals the different forms of words, and that helps us deploy words appropriately. The dictionary, for instance, discloses that the past and participle form of spit is spat, while the past and past participle of split remains split. The dictionary also supplies the origin, otherwise called the etymology, of a word.

    Read the introduction. The best way to learn how to use your particular dictionary effectively is to read its introductory section where you'll find out how the entries are arranged. The introductory section of your dictionary will explain important information such as the abbreviations and pronunciation symbols used throughout the entries.     Don't be afraid to study the etymology of a word. Since much of our language is derived from Greek or Latin, you'll often find yourself learning root words from them, but after you have, you'll find that it can be easier to understand words that are new to you simply by looking at the structure of the word.     Printed dictionaries may go out of date as the language changes, so check the copyright date of yours. Another way to gauge the currency of a dictionary is to look for relatively new words, such as "chick flick"[9] X Research source or "metrosexual"[10] X Research source .
